Demographics details for Catawba, SC vs Postville, IA
Population Overview
Compare main population characteristics in Catawba, SC vs Postville, IA.
Data | Catawba | Postville |
---|---|---|
Population | 1,439 | 2,452 |
Median Age | 32.7 years | 26.9 years |
Median Income | $50,920 | $46,522 |
Married Families | 33.0% | 37.0% |
Poverty Level | 12% | 12% |
Unemployment Rate | 3.5 | 4.5 |
Population Comparison: Catawba vs Postville
- The population in Postville is higher at 2,452, compared to 1,439 in Catawba.
- Residents in Catawba have a higher median age of 32.7 years compared to 26.9 years in Postville.
- Catawba has a higher median income of $50,920 compared to $46,522 in Postville.
- In Postville, the percentage of married families is higher at 37.0%, compared to 33.0% in Catawba.
- The poverty level is identical in both Catawba and Postville at 12%.
- Postville has a higher unemployment rate at 4.5% compared to 3.5% in Catawba.
Demographics
Demographics Catawba vs Postville provide insight into the diversity of the communities to compare.
Demographic | Catawba | Postville |
---|---|---|
Black | 23 | 11 |
White | 63 | 24 |
Asian | 4 | 2 |
Hispanic | 6 | 45 |
Two or More Races | 4 | 15 |
American Indian | Data is updating | 3 |
Demographics Comparison: Catawba vs Postville
- A higher percentage of Black residents are in Catawba at 23% compared to 11% in Postville.
- Catawba has a higher percentage of White residents at 63% compared to 24% in Postville.
- The Asian population is larger in Catawba at 4% compared to 2% in Postville.
- Postville has a higher percentage of Hispanic residents at 45%, compared to 6% in Catawba.
- The percentage of residents identifying as two or more races is higher in Postville at 15%, compared to 4% in Catawba.
- In Postville, the percentage of American Indian residents is higher at 3%, compared to 0% in Catawba.
Health Statistics
The health statistics provide insights into prevalent health conditions in two communities.
Health Metric | Catawba | Postville |
---|---|---|
Mental Health Not Good | 17.4% | 15.7% |
Physical Health Not Good | 11.6% | 11.4% |
Depression | 22.2% | 17.4% |
Smoking | 17.0% | 19.0% |
Binge Drinking | 18.3% | 19.8% |
Obesity | 34.8% | 38.7% |
Disability Percentage | 13.0% | 6.0% |
Health Statistics Comparison: Catawba vs Postville
- More residents in Catawba report poor mental health at 17.4% compared to 15.7% in Postville.
- Depression is more prevalent in Catawba at 22.2% compared to 17.4% in Postville.
- Postville has a higher smoking rate at 19.0% compared to 17.0% in Catawba.
- More residents engage in binge drinking in Postville at 19.8% compared to 18.3% in Catawba.
- Postville has higher obesity rates at 38.7% compared to 34.8% in Catawba.
- Disability percentages are higher in Catawba at 13.0% compared to 6.0% in Postville.
